Interfaccia IRichEditOleCallback (richole.h)

L'interfaccia IRichEditOleCallback viene utilizzata da un controllo di modifica rtf per recuperare le informazioni correlate a OLE dal client. Un client di controllo di modifica avanzato è responsabile dell'implementazione di questa interfaccia e dell'assegnazione al controllo tramite il messaggio di EM_SETOLECALLBACK .

Ereditarietà

L'interfaccia IRichEditOleCallback eredita dall'interfaccia IUnknown . IRichEditOleCallback include anche questi tipi di membri:

Metodi

L'interfaccia IRichEditOleCallback include questi metodi.

 
IRichEditOleCallback::ContextSensitiveHelp

Indica se l'applicazione deve passare alla modalità guida sensibile al contesto o all'esterno del contesto. Questo metodo deve implementare la funzionalità descritta per IOleWindow::ContextSensitiveHelp.
IRichEditOleCallback::D eleteObject

Invia una notifica che un oggetto sta per essere eliminato da un controllo di modifica avanzato. L'oggetto non viene necessariamente rilasciato quando viene chiamato questo membro.
IRichEditOleCallback::GetClipboardData

Consente al client di fornire il proprio oggetto Appunti.
IRichEditOleCallback::GetContextMenu

Esegue una query sull'applicazione per un menu di scelta rapida da usare in un evento di scelta rapida.
IRichEditOleCallback::GetDragDropEffect

Consente al client di specificare gli effetti di un'operazione di rilascio.
IRichEditOleCallback::GetInPlaceContext

Fornisce le interfacce a livello di applicazione e documento e le informazioni necessarie per supportare l'attivazione sul posto.
IRichEditOleCallback::GetNewStorage

Fornisce spazio di archiviazione per un nuovo oggetto incollato dagli Appunti o letto da un flusso RTF (Rich Text Format).
IRichEditOleCallback::QueryAcceptData

Durante un'operazione incolla o un evento di trascinamento, determina se i dati incollati o trascinati devono essere accettati.
IRichEditOleCallback::QueryInsertObject

Esegue una query sull'applicazione per stabilire se deve essere inserito un oggetto . Il membro viene chiamato quando si incolla e si legge RTF (Rich Text Format).
IRichEditOleCallback::ShowContainerUI

Indica se l'applicazione deve visualizzare l'interfaccia utente del contenitore.

Requisiti

Requisito Valore
Client minimo supportato Windows Vista [solo app desktop]
Server minimo supportato Windows Server 2003 [solo app desktop]
Piattaforma di destinazione Windows
Intestazione richole.h